I had my interview last week and was successful :new_doh2: My advise would be just to relax (at least try to look relaxed!) and be yourself. Try to contribute in all the assessment activities and listen to what the others are saying etc (all good teamwork). If you don't understand the question, simply say, I am sorry can you repeat the question. They asked me about force priorities etc, fortunately for me there was a HUGE poster stating a six right behind the panel! :aok: Not sure if they knew it was there or not, but it was very useful!
